Jaguar gets a helping hand

Mon, 22 Dec 2008

It has been reported this morning that Gordon Brown and Alistair Darling have agreed to dip in to tax payers funds to help Tata, the owners of Jaguar and Land Rover. Along with most other car makers in the world, Jaguar and Land Rover has been hit hard by the current economic blight. But it seems that Tata has been hit by more grief than most.

Nissan LEAF – UK made EV +Video

Thu, 18 Mar 2010

Nissan will produce the Nissan LEAF EV in the UK from 2013 Carlos Ghosn – head of Nissan – is convinced that electric cars will account for 10% of the market by 2020. Which is a huge leap from where they are now. We’re not convinced he’s right, although if you include what by then should be viable hydrogen fuel cell cars then he may be getting close.

Wolfgang Bernhard will take key post at Mercedes-Benz

Fri, 05 Feb 2010

Wolfgang Bernhard will take a key role at Daimler AG's Mercedes-Benz Cars unit, the company said today. Bernhard will join Daimler's management board with responsibility for Mercedes-Benz Cars' production and procurement and for the Mercedes-Benz vans division, a statement said.
